No, there is no direct bus from Nottingham station to Portsmouth. However, there are services departing from Nottingham Broad Marsh Bus Station and arriving at University of Portsmouth via London Victoria.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 7h.
No, there is no direct train from Nottingham to Portsmouth. However, there are services departing from Nottingham and arriving at Portsmouth & Southsea via Euston station and London Waterloo.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 47m.
The distance between Nottingham and Portsmouth is 203 miles. The road distance is 178.2 miles.
